Southside was not able to break out of their rough patch on Saturday as the team picked up their fifth straight loss. They were a single set away from ending the streak, but they lost a 2-1 heartbreaker at the hands of the Holmes Huskies. The Cardinals were not able to make up for their defeat to the Huskies from their previous meeting back in August of 2023.
Katie Camarillo paced Southside's offense, picking up eight kills. Camarillo got some help from Gabriella Gallindo and her 19 assists. Gallindo was also solid from the service line: she led the team with four aces.
Among those leading the charge was Mikayla Rangel, who had 11 assists and ten digs. That's the most digs she has posted since back in August of 2024.
Southside's loss dropped their record down to 0-5. As for Holmes, they now have a winning record of 3-2.
Southside has already played their next match, a 2-1 defeat against St. Anthony on the 16th. As for Holmes, they also wasted no time getting back out on the court and have already played their next contest, a 2-1 victory against Young Women's Leadership Academy on the 16th.
